从jsfiddle文件构建html文件
项目描述
安装
$ [sudo] pip install jsfiddle-build
工作原理
.
├── build.html generated
├── demo.html required
├── demo.css optional
├── demo.js optional
├── demo.details optional
.
├── build.html generated
├── fiddle.html required
├── fiddle.css optional
├── fiddle.js optional
├── fiddle.manifest optional
build.html:
<html>
<head>
<title>{title}</title>
{resources}
<style type="text/css">
{css}
</style>
<script type="text/javascript">
window.onload=function(){
{js}
}
</script>
</head>
<body>
{html}
</body>
</html>
示例
$ find . -name "*.html" ! -name "build.*" | xargs python -m jsfiddle_build
包含空格的路径
| OS | 速度 | 命令 |
|---|---|---|
| 任何 | 慢 | find . -name "*.html" ! -name "build.*" -exec python -m jsfiddle_build {} \; |
| Linux | 快 | find . -name "*.html" ! -name "build.*" -print0 | xargs -d '\n' python -m jsfiddle_build |
| macOS | 快 | find . -name "*.html" ! -name "build.*" -print0 | xargs -0 python -m jsfiddle_build |
相关
jsfiddle-build.py- 从jsfiddle文件构建build.htmljsfiddle-factory.py- jsfiddles大批量生产jsfiddle-generator.py- jsfiddle文件生成器jsfiddle-github.py- jsfiddle github集成助手jsfiddle-readme-generator.py- 生成jsfiddleREADME.md
链接
项目详情
关闭
jsfiddle-build-2020.12.3.tar.gz的哈希
| 算法 | 哈希摘要 | |
|---|---|---|
| SHA256 | 5ad681d99a1d08ba79976d806e3604cfc1cb223fd72b072c9aaf5f40460762a4 |
|
| MD5 | a9dacc305319ff0669a61b8ea7de9f61 |
|
| BLAKE2b-256 | ffb55ad82b4573a26a18c73d03f46de393fad2945e29f282131f2e4d49d872af |